MEMO — Term Sheet Received from Quellan Dynamics

To: Heads of Department

Quellan Dynamics has delivered a term sheet proposing a co-development arrangement for the Selvane platform, including shared IP provisions and a staged royalty structure. Legal is reviewing the exclusivity clause carefully; please route any departmental concerns through the partnerships office by Friday. Our negotiating posture is summarized confidentially below.

confidential, kahog-bawif: The northern region missed its Pramir quota by 20.0 percent last quarter. Casaxek Freight plans to lower the Fraion list price by 41.5 percent in December. The finance team signed off on a budget of $236.4 million for Project Druius. The renewal with Fenysix Partners closes at $91.3 million a year, 2.1 percent below the last contract.

## Environments — Invoscribe PDF Renderer

Invoscribe runs in three environments: dev, staging, and prod. Staging mirrors prod font packs and page templates, so render diffs there are authoritative before a release cut. Dev uses the lightweight raster backend and should not be used for sign-off. Each environment pins its own template bundle version. The current staging configuration values are listed below.

service settings:
KELIX_PIN=8539
KELIX_TENANT=norir
KELIX_METRICS_HOST=metrics.kelix.lumicsys.example
KELIX_SEAL=seal_786023af
KELIX_STANDBY_TEAM=druath

## On-call: LiftSim basics

The elevator-dispatch simulator (LiftSim) replays cab requests against candidate dispatch algorithms. It runs on the Korvane staging cluster and feeds results to the internal ShaftBoard dashboard. If overnight runs stall, restart the replay worker first; it usually clears queue backpressure. Authentication to ShaftBoard uses a shared service key, which on-call engineers will need and is provided below.

API key for bagaf-hafog: zpat15_8OtARJSHzaguOJU

**Internal Memo — Q3 Budget Request**

To all branch managers: the regional office has submitted a consolidated Q3 budget request covering fleet renewals, the Kestrel software rollout, and two additional service technicians per branch. Approval is expected within three weeks. Please hold discretionary spending until the allocation lands, and flag any urgent needs to your area lead. The request also reflects one item we're keeping quiet.

management briefing: Sorielix Systems is in early talks to buy Druethix Logistics for about $34.1 million. The Gorwyn launch date is May 13, and nothing goes to the press before then.